FCC Consumer Complaints – November 2023
Introduction
In November 2023, the Federal Communications Commission recorded 21990 consumer complaints relating to telecommunications services, complaint volume increased from 21609 complaints the month before. Reports were received from 55 states and territories, with California recording slightly more complaints than other locations. The largest number of complaints related to Unwanted Calls, with 9390 complaints.

Daily complaint activity
Daily complaint activity averaged 733 complaints per day during the month. The busiest day was 7 November 2023, when 1160 complaints were recorded, and 20 days were above the monthly daily average. The lowest daily total was 284 complaints on 23 November 2023, well below the monthly average.

What the complaints were about
The complaints recorded during the month fell into 8 different complaint categories. Phone accounted for the largest share, with 15116 complaints. Complaint activity was strongly concentrated in this category, with other categories contributing comparatively fewer reports.
| Complaint category | Complaints | Share |
|---|---|---|
| Phone | 15116 | 68.7% |
| Internet | 4566 | 20.8% |
| TV | 1749 | 8.0% |
| Radio | 372 | 1.7% |
| Accessibility | 109 | 0.5% |
| Request for Dispute Assistance | 40 | 0.2% |
| Emergency | 35 | 0.2% |
| Broadband Story | 3 | 0.0% |
Phone complaints
15116 complaints were recorded in this category during the month, representing 68.7% of the total.
| Issue | Complaints | Share |
|---|---|---|
| Unwanted Calls | 9390 | 62.1% |
| Billing | 1897 | 12.5% |
| Availability (including rural call completion) | 1279 | 8.5% |
| Equipment | 948 | 6.3% |
| Number Portability (keeping your number if you change providers) | 548 | 3.6% |
| Privacy | 266 | 1.8% |
| Junk Faxes | 254 | 1.7% |
| Interference (including signal jammers) | 240 | 1.6% |
| Cramming (unauthorized charges on your phone bill) | 232 | 1.5% |
| Slamming (change of your carrier without permission) | 46 | 0.3% |
| Rural Call Completion | 3 | 0.0% |
As is often the case in this category, unwanted calls were the most frequently reported issue. Further analysis of these complaints is provided below. The remaining complaints in this category were spread across several issues, including Billing, Availability (including rural call completion) and Equipment.
Internet complaints
4566 complaints were recorded in this category during the month, representing 20.8% of the total.
| Issue | Complaints | Share |
|---|---|---|
| Billing | 1754 | 38.4% |
| Availability | 1499 | 32.8% |
| Interference | 398 | 8.7% |
| Speed | 318 | 7.0% |
| Equipment | 304 | 6.7% |
| Privacy | 293 | 6.4% |
Billing and Availability accounted for the majority of complaints in this category, with other issues reported less frequently.
TV complaints
1749 complaints were recorded in this category during the month, representing 8.0% of the total.
| Issue | Complaints | Share |
|---|---|---|
| Availability | 942 | 53.9% |
| Billing | 389 | 22.2% |
| Loud Commercials | 152 | 8.7% |
| Indecency | 112 | 6.4% |
| Equipment | 64 | 3.7% |
| Interference | 62 | 3.5% |
| Privacy | 13 | 0.7% |
Availability and Billing accounted for the majority of complaints in this category, with other issues reported less frequently.
